
Hurlstone Park Buyer's Agent
Hurlstone Park is a small, leafy pocket sitting between Dulwich Hill, Canterbury and Ashbury about 9km from the CBD.
It has a suburban feel that's often overlooked by Inner West buyers. It has a small cluster of cafés and shops along Crinan St next to the train station. Hurlstone Park station is being upgraded for the Metro and due to reopen in late 2026.
Hurlstone Park's housing includes wide streets lined with Federation homes and California bungalows, a short walk from the Cooks River parklands.

The Pockets We Like
The streets north of the station, closer to Ashbury and the golf course, hold some of the best-kept Federation and bungalow property.
We also like the quiet streets running down toward the Cooks River for their space and greenery.
Around the village strip you're paying for walkability, so it comes down to how much you value being close to centre.
As the railway runs through the centre of the suburb, there is a concentration of properties that are significantly impacted by railway noise, in particular, freight rail.
Character Homes Are the Main Attraction
Most of the house market is made up of Federation cottages, California bungalows and semis.
Prices in recent years have climed for houses in Hurlstone Park, a likely result of buyers priced out of neighbouring Inner West suburbs.
Renovated and extended homes on the better streets fetch a premium, while original-condition homes sell to buyers happy to take on the work.
The median price for a house in Hurlstone Park is $2,500,000. 44 houses were sold in Hurlstone Park in the last 12 months.
The median days on market for a house in Hurlstone Park is 44 days.


The Apartment Market
The unit market is smaller here, mostly older low-rise walk-ups, with some newer developments closer to the station.
The median has held steady over the past year, and with limited stock, well-presented apartments in good buildings still sell relatively quickly.
The median price for a unit in Hurlstone Park is $845,000.
34 units were sold in Hurlstone Park in the last 12 months.
The median days on market for a unit in Hurlstone Park is 32 days.
Buying in Hurlstone Park
Hurlstone Park is a suburb where buyer's will need to be patient. There isn't a great deal of stock available throughout the year.
It's a suburb people tend to settle into for the long-term, so well-kept family homes rarely change hands and listings can be thin.
The homes worth having usually draw plenty of interest, and bidding can be competitive.

What does a buyer’s agent actually do?
A buyer’s agent works on the buyer’s side of the transaction, rather than representing the seller.
That can include searching for property, assessing opportunities, communicating with agents, negotiating, bidding at auction, and helping buyers make informed decisions throughout the process.
